12 BENECROFTE is a very small semi-detached house of 73m², built sometime between 1991 and 1995, which could now be worth an estimated £254,163. It was last sold for £194,000 in May 2019, which was around 15% below the average May 2019 semi-detached price in the Vale of Glamorgan local authority area. The most recent EPC inspection was March 2012, where the current energy rating was C, and the potential energy rating was C.

12 BENECROFTE Price Paid vs. HPI Average

The below graph shows the average semi-detached house price in the Vale of Glamorgan local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The four 12 BENECROFTE sales between November 1997 and May 2019 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the December 2018 sale was for 27% below the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 27% below the HPI over time, until the May 2019 sale, where it rises to 15% below the HPI. The line then continues to track at 15% below the HPI.

What might 12 BENECROFTE be worth now?

12 BENECROFTE might now be worth an estimated £254,163.

This is based on house price inflation of 31%, between May 2019 and June 2025, for semi-detached houses, in the Vale of Glamorgan local authority area, as calculated by the Office for National Statistics and published in their UK House Price Index (HPI).

The 31% inflationary increase is applied to the most recent sale price for 12 BENECROFTE of £194,000 on 9th May 2019. For the value to have increased from £194,000 to £254,163 over the five years and eleven months to June 2025, the following assumptions must hold true:

  • The value of 12 BENECROFTE has moved in line with the HPI for semi-detached houses in the Vale of Glamorgan local authority area.
  • The May 2019 sale price of £194,000 represented a fair market value for the property.
  • The size, condition, and specification of 12 BENECROFTE has not materially changed since May 2019.

12 BENECROFTE: Plot and Title Map

12 BENECROFTE sits on a plot of roughly 0.053 of an acre, or 214m². The below map shows the location of 12 BENECROFTE, an approximate outline of the building(s), and the indicative extent of the property. The plot extent is a Land Registry INSPIRE Index Polygon, and it is important to note that a title may include more than one polygon, whereas only one polygon is shown on the map (the polygon which intersects with the position of 12 BENECROFTE). The full extent of the land contained in any registered title can only be identified from the individual title plan. The maps on this page should not be relied upon to establish the extent of a title.
